Tuckpointing is an important procedure in masonry repair. Every once in a while, the mortar layer between your bricks might be damaged, most likely due to the seeping water and high moisture, and it crumbles down, endangering the entire structure. Tuckpointing is the process of taking out this mortar layer and replace it with a new one to improve the mortar’s longevity. Tuckpointing is a very common procedure in Texas, and because it takes a lot of time and skills to be carried out, so most of the time, only masonry repair experts can take on this task.

Tuckpointing is almost a necessary process in masonry repair, but many people don’t realize its importance. Some people just assume that their house doesn’t really need any masonry repair, but without tuckpointing, your house will be under a serious risk of collapsing.

To determine whether your wall will need tuckpointing or not, simply use a screwdriver and drag it along the mortar. If there are mortar crumbles on your screwdriver, then perhaps tuckpointing is necessary. If there isn’t any trace of mortar on your screwdriver, then your mortar is still fine and tuckpointing is not really necessary at this moment.

When to know you need tuckpointing or masonry repair

Most of the times, however, you don’t really need a screwdriver to determine if tuckpointing has become a necessity. There are some pretty telling signs that the naked eye can see, so if your house is more than 10 years of age, don’t miss out the following signs:

  • Weathered and flaky mortar: this is a very telling sign that the structural integrity of your mortar is at its limit. It’s important to contact masonry repair experts as soon as possible when you see this sign.
  • Cracked or missing mortar: a very big red flag. Don’t miss out this sign as it means your mortar needs immediate replacement.
  • Color mismatch in the mortar: While this does not necessarily mean your mortar is in dire need of tuckpointing, it points out that the previous tuckpointing procedure was of sub-par quality. You might want to consider getting another tuckpointing if possible, as a bad tuckpointing will only do more harm to your wall.

Tuckpointing should not be delayed, for if the mortar is not replaced as soon as possible, structural problems will appear, mostly due to the fact that the mortar has been compromised by excessive moisture. Furthermore, getting your wall tuckpointed as soon as possible is also a good way to save costs, as the more you let the issues develop.
